The logo shown belongs to the Australian National University (ANU), one of Australia’s leading research‑intensive universities. The design combines a traditional academic crest with a clean, contemporary wordmark, visually expressing the institution’s blend of heritage, scholarship, and modern global engagement. On the left side of the logo is a shield‑style crest rendered in a warm brown tone. The crest contains a stylized landscape: at the base are a series of horizontal wavy lines, suggesting water, rivers, or waves. Above these lines is a triangular geometric form that resembles a mountain, hill, or perhaps a book opened upward, symbolizing both the natural environment and the pursuit of knowledge. In the upper right portion of the shield appear several star shapes. These evoke the constellation commonly associated with Australia, underscoring the university’s national identity and geographical location in the Southern Hemisphere. The stars also allude to guidance, navigation, and aspiration, reflecting the role of education in guiding students and researchers. Beneath the shield is a flowing ribbon or banner that curls outward in a classical heraldic manner. On this scroll is a Latin motto: “NATURAM PRIMUM COGNOSCERE RERUM.” This phrase, which can be translated approximately as “First, to learn the nature of things,” encapsulates the university’s commitment to inquiry, discovery, and understanding the fundamental principles that underlie the world. It suggests a deep grounding in scientific and scholarly investigation, while also speaking to curiosity and intellectual rigor across disciplines. The line work of the crest is relatively simple and uncluttered, avoiding excessive ornamentation. This minimalism keeps the emblem highly legible at multiple sizes and helps it work effectively in both print and digital formats. The brown color choice, rather than a bright or saturated hue, gives the logo a sense of seriousness, stability, and tradition, echoing the long‑standing academic culture of the institution. To the right of the crest, the words “Australian National University” are set in a modern sans‑serif typeface. The text is stacked in three lines, with each word aligned to the left, forming a clear, rectangular block of typography. The use of a sans‑serif font communicates clarity, accessibility, and a forward‑looking attitude, balancing the traditional heraldic shield. The black or deep dark color of the wordmark contrasts sharply with the white background, maximizing readability and reinforcing the logo’s authoritative presence. The combination of crest and wordmark creates a flexible identity system. The crest alone can be used as a compact symbol for applications such as seals, badges, or social media icons, while the full logo with the wordmark suits official documents, marketing materials, and signage. The asymmetrical arrangement—crest on the left, text on the right—strikes a balance between visual interest and professional formality. Symbolically, the logo communicates several key messages about the Australian National University. The natural imagery—waves, landscape, stars—connects the institution to its physical environment and to Australia’s distinctive geography and sky. This reflects the university’s role not only as an academic center but as an institution embedded in its place, concerned with local ecosystems, communities, and cultures while maintaining an international outlook. The Latin motto underscores the centrality of research and knowledge creation. Rather than focusing solely on teaching or vocational outcomes, the logo’s motto emphasizes understanding the nature of things, which is at the heart of both scientific research and the humanities. It speaks to ANU’s reputation in fields ranging from physical sciences and engineering to social sciences, policy, and the arts. The visual hierarchy of the design places the crest and wordmark side by side, signifying that tradition and modernity coexist within the institution. The crest conveys longevity and academic authority, drawing on the visual language of universities worldwide that employ coats of arms and shields to signal scholarly excellence. Meanwhile, the straightforward, contemporary typography indicates that ANU is dynamic, evolving, and engaged with current global challenges. From a branding perspective, the simplicity and coherence of the logo help establish strong recognition. The consistent use of color, the distinctive wavy lines and star motif, and the straightforward typographic block ensure that the mark is easily identifiable across various media, whether on a website, in printed brochures, or on campus signage. The design is versatile enough to be reproduced in monochrome or reversed out of darker backgrounds, while still retaining its identity. Overall, the Australian National University logo is a carefully balanced composition that reflects the institution’s prestige, research focus, and connection to Australia. Through a restrained heraldic crest, a meaningful Latin motto, and a modern wordmark, the logo captures the essence of a university dedicated to understanding the natural and social worlds, advancing knowledge, and serving both national and global communities. Its visual elements work together to project credibility, intellectual ambition, and a clear sense of place.
